Retrospective/Prospective Pilot Study to Evaluate Efficacy and Safety of Switching to BIC/FTC/TAF in PWH With a Previous Virological Failure Under CAB/RPV LAI
Sponsor: Cristina Mussini
Summary
This study is a pilot, multi-center, observational retrospective-prospective study, with two different Parts, as follows: 1. Part 1(retrospective and prospective part): to evaluate efficacy and safety of switching to BIC/FTC/TAF in People living with HIV (PWH) who previously failed CAB/RPV LAI in the last three years and received in the last three years boosted PI since any INSTI mutations were detected on RNA and/or DNA through NGS at failure 2. Part 2 (prospective part only): to evaluate efficacy and safety of switching directly to BIC/FTC/TAF in PWH who failed CAB/RPV LAI without any RAMs on RNA and/or DNA through NGS considered of potential relevance for bictegravir Inclusion Criteria: * PWH with age \>18 years * PWH with a confirmed virological failure on CAB/RPV LAI in the last three years * PWH without RAMs versus FTC and TAF Study population: 30 subjects failing CAB/RPV LAI will be included in the study
